Defeat the evil machine boss. Deliver a virus through its interface to infect the entire swarm and free humanity from the machine invasion.
I recommend playing with a controller, if you have one. (The in-game tutorial teaches you the keyboard/mouse controls, but I think controller plays much better)
Additional notes (inspired by player feedback):
- Sound might be a bit loud.
- Touching the body of the boss will damage you! (flashing and sound-effect seem not to be enough to communicate this clearly. My bad!) This is to prevent walking behind and attack spamming the boss.
- You can fast forward the dialog by pressing the talk-key multiple times.
When playing with keyboard/mouse:
- If you don't like ALT-key to talk, then right mouse button should work too. (I agree, it's not optimal :sweat_smile:)
Patchnotes v1.0.1 (2023-05-07)
- Fixed a problem with the keyboard input: Removed delay when stopping.
